SummaryExamines, dissects and processes anatomic pathology specimens.
Position Reports To: Anatomic Pathology Manager
Essential Functions
  • Assists in the preparation and performance of surgical specimen examination to include:
    • Is responsible for surgical pathology specimen accessioning.
    • Obtains clinical history including radiographs and laboratory data as indicated or necessary.
    • In collaboration with the pathologist, and following standard CAP grossing guidelines, describes gross anatomic features, dissects surgical specimens, and prepares tissues for microscopic examination. Descriptions will include dictation (utilizing dragon) of gross findings and block submission data. Preparation and handling of specimens may include touch smear preparation, quick-freezing of tissue, photography, or other special techniques. A Grossing manual is established and utilized.
    • Complex, unusual, or rare cases will be reviewed with the sign-out pathologist.
    • Assists pathologists with performance of frozen sections by tissue selection, freezing, cutting, staining, or other handling techniques in preparation for slide interpretation.
  • The PA will work closely with the medical and lab directors to establish and maintain standards that prevent/minimize errors and maintain the highest quality while ensuring efficient turnaround times in the grossing area.
    • Documents/reports QA errors and implements new procedures as indicated to avoid future occurrences.
    • The PA will attempt to process all biopsies on the date collected. Routine case turnaround times should be 2 to 3 days.
    • Cases should be grossed in a systematic fashion to maintain optimal quality.
    • Is responsible for equipment and inventory maintenance in surgical pathology.
    • Assures that the anatomic pathology service complies with all applicable safety requirements.
  • Assists with autopsies as needed to include body preparation, dissection, sampling of organs, and other responsibilities as requested by the attending pathologist.
  • Performs pathology computer system related responsibilities to include report writing and generation, problem solving, and other tasks as necessary.
  • Ongoing performance evaluation and continuing education is coordinated with the medical director and may include the following: Attendance of weekly tumor boards, monthly review of random cases, daily feedback from pathologists, maintaining grossing procedures per CAP standards, and continuing education as it becomes available.
  • Other duties relevant to anatomic pathology or general laboratory as deemed necessary by the laboratory manager or pathologists.
  • Other duties as assigned.
